Killala ( Irish: Cill Ala, meaning 'the mottled church' [2]) is a village in County Mayo in Ireland, north of Ballina. The railway line from Dublin to Ballina once extended to Killala. To the west of Killala is a Townsplots West (known locally as Enagh Beg), which contains a number of ancient forts.

The solitary change from their comprehensive victory over Armagh in the quarter-final two ... Burrishoole (Irish: Buiríos Umhaill) is one of the nine baronies of County Mayo in Ireland. It is named after the former Gaelic territory of Umhaill, which also included Murrisk barony, and roughly means the "borough of Umhaill". See more Baronies were created after the Norman invasion of Ireland as subdivisions of counties and were used for administration. Unfortunately this is a rather late start to Parish records compared to others in County Mayo. kfc millcreekWebLough Feeagh ( Irish: Loch Fíoch) [2] is a freshwater lake in County Mayo, Ireland. It is the largest of the lakes in the Burrishoole catchment, which consists of seven lakes and interconnecting rivers and streams. Lough Feeagh is one of the lakes observed and studied by the Global Lake Ecological Observatory Network (GLEON). isle of capri marina marco islandWebNov 11, 2024 · 1. Visit Westport House.
